Product description

In crafting GREY GOOSE Le Citron Flavored Vodka, Cellar Master François Thibault began with the finest lemons, including those grown in the world-renowned Menton region of France. Menton lemons are larger and thicker skinned with a milder and less acidic flavor than their western counterparts, resulting in a superior lemon-flavored vodka. The thicker peels yield higher levels of essential oil, making Menton lemons the favorite of respected French chefs. The lemons are concentrated into a complex citrus oil extract to preserve their bright flavors, then expertly blended with vodka of unparalleled quality, GREY GOOSE. GREY GOOSE® Le Citron Flavored Vodka has an exquisitely clean, fresh, bright taste. Adding pristine spring water from Gensac-la-Pallue, naturally filtered through limestone, give this premium vodka an unparalleled smoothness and exceptional taste, with a long, satisfying finish. The finishing touch of citrus oils extracted from the milder, less acidic lemons from the Menton region lends GREY GOOSE Le Citron Flavored Vodka its unique, citrus personality.

FAQs

The carb count can vary dramatically in flavored vodkas. Some contain no carbs at all, while others like Hpnotiq can contain as many as 11 g of carbs per serving. However, it’s not hard to find flavored vodkas that contain zero carbs — many of these use only natural ingredients and have no added sugar.
Flavored vodka is unlikely to have extra calories compared with plain versions. In a 1.5-oz. shot, 70 proof vodka has 85 calories and 100 proof vodka has 124 calories. However, this can vary — particularly if you confuse flavored vodkas with vodka drinks, which can contain syrups and sugary additives.
In general, the best-flavored vodka cocktails tend to be fruit-based. You can try mixing in things like orange juice, Collins mix, grapefruit juice, Cointreau or triple sec, fresh lemon/lime juice and simple syrup, crushed berries and fruit, margarita mix or lemonade. The sky's the limit, though — because vodka is so neutral, it allows you to get extra creative with your flavors.
Vodkas generally fall into three categories: plain, flavored and fruit vodkas. Flavored vodka is similar to plain but has additional flavors from the distillation process. On the other hand, fruit vodkas can be homemade by infusing fruit inside vodka for 3 to 5 days, shaking it daily and straining the fruit out at the end.

Cranberry juice is an excellent addition to a wide number of different flavored vodkas, particularly those flavored with citrus fruits like orange, lemon and grapefruit. Cranberry juice’s tart sweetness makes it pair well with most fruit-flavored vodkas, however, including peach, strawberry and others.
Flavored vodka can be drunk straight in shot form, though it’s perhaps best-loved as part of a fruity cocktail drink. Common ingredients you can add include citrus juices like lime concentrate, orange juice, lemon juice, pineapple juice or cranberry juice.
